Can Dinosaurs Be Brought Back to Life? The Science of De-Extinction

The question of when dinosaurs might return is a captivating one, fueled by the blockbuster Jurassic Park franchise. While the movie portrays a thrilling, albeit unrealistic, scenario, the reality of bringing back dinosaurs is far more complex. The short answer is: not anytime soon, and maybe never.

But the question itself highlights an exciting area of scientific research: de-extinction. This field explores methods to resurrect extinct species, not just dinosaurs, but also other animals like the woolly mammoth. Several approaches are being investigated, each presenting significant hurdles.

Cloning: The Jurassic Park Approach

The method most prominently featured in Jurassic Park involves cloning. This would require extracting dinosaur DNA from fossils. Unfortunately, DNA degrades over time, and the chances of finding sufficiently intact dinosaur DNA are extremely low. The oldest successfully sequenced DNA is less than a million years old. Dinosaur DNA is tens of millions of years old. The DNA found in fossils is usually too fragmented and degraded to be useful for cloning.

Genetic Engineering: A More Realistic Path?

A more realistic – though still incredibly challenging – approach involves genetic engineering. This involves identifying the closest living relatives of extinct dinosaurs (birds are considered their closest living relatives). Scientists could then attempt to "reverse-engineer" the dinosaur genome by modifying the bird genome, inserting missing genes, and potentially deleting others. However, even with advanced genetic tools, this process presents immense complexities. We only understand a fraction of the genetic mechanisms that shaped dinosaur features.

The Timeline: When (If Ever) Could We See Dinosaurs?

Considering the massive technological and scientific hurdles, predicting when – or even if – dinosaurs could be brought back is impossible. The challenges are immense:

  • DNA preservation: The extremely low likelihood of finding intact dinosaur DNA remains a major roadblock.
  • Genetic complexity: Even if we had the complete dinosaur genome, inserting it into a suitable host and successfully developing a viable embryo would be incredibly difficult.
  • Environmental considerations: Bringing back a dinosaur would have profound ethical and ecological implications. Where would these creatures live? What would they eat? How would they impact existing ecosystems?

The idea of walking among resurrected dinosaurs captivates our imaginations, but science is still far from achieving that. The focus of de-extinction research is currently on more achievable goals, such as bringing back recently extinct species with better preserved DNA.

Beyond Dinosaurs: The Potential and Ethics of De-Extinction

While bringing back dinosaurs might be a long shot, de-extinction research continues to advance. This research has significant potential benefits, including:

  • Restoring biodiversity: De-extinction could help restore damaged ecosystems by bringing back keystone species.
  • Scientific advancements: The research itself drives advancements in genetic engineering and our understanding of evolution.

However, ethical considerations are paramount:

  • Resource allocation: Should we invest significant resources in de-extinction when other conservation priorities need attention?
  • Ecological impacts: Reintroducing an extinct species could have unpredictable and potentially devastating consequences for existing ecosystems.
